Russian, U.S. interests are targeting Alberta’s separatist debate, Canadian research shows

Russian, U.S. interests are targeting Alberta’s separatist debate, Canadian research shows

Canadian researchers using artificial intelligence to track foreign interest in the Alberta separatism debate have found the province’s political discourse is being targeted online by Russian and American interests in both overt and covert ways.

The first data from a study that began last month indicate Russian content farms have been pushing pro-separatist content into online communities and using Canadians to “launder” those messages by sharing such material on their social media feeds, the researchers said.

Liberal delegation urged Chinese EV maker BYD to boost Canadian demand

Liberal delegation urged Chinese EV maker BYD to boost Canadian demand

CALGARY — A federal delegation visiting China encouraged electric vehicle giant BYD to generate more demand for its cars in Canada and consider establishing production operations here, according to a newly released report to Parliament.

The visit came as Canadian automakers warned that Ottawa’s guaranteed five-year quota allowing 278,989 Chinese electric vehicles into the country could threaten domestic manufacturing jobs, according to Blacklock’s Reporter.
